Dette innlegget vil forklare hvordan du konverterer bufferdata til JSON-format.
Hvordan konvertere bufferdata til JSON-format i Node.js?
For å konvertere bufferdata til JSON, bruk den innebygde ' tilJSON() 'metoden. Denne metoden returnerer bufferen som et JSON-objekt. « JSON ' er et strengformat som inneholder nøkkelverdi-par der 'nøkkelen' spesifiserer en streng og 'verdien' definerer den gyldige JSON-datatypen.
Arbeidet med 'toJSON()'-metoden avhenger av dens grunnleggende syntaks som er skrevet her:
buff. til JSON ( )
Syntaksen ovenfor krever ikke noe ekstra argument for å konvertere bufferobjektet til JSON.
La oss bruke den ovenfor definerte metoden praktisk talt for å konvertere et bufferobjekt til JSON:
var buff = Buffer. fra ( 'Linux' ) ;
var json = buff. til JSON ( buff ) ;
konsoll. Logg ( json ) ;
I kodelinjene ovenfor:
- « Buffer.fra() ”-metoden oppretter et bufferobjekt med de spesifiserte heltallene.
- « .toJSON() ”-metoden konverterer den spesifiserte bufferen som sendes som argumentet til JSON.
- « console.log() '-metoden viser resultatet av 'toJSON()'-metoden som er lagret i 'json'-variabelen.
Produksjon
Start '.js'-filen ved hjelp av kommandoen nedenfor:
node-app. js
Det kan sees at terminalen viser den spesifiserte bufferen som en JSON der ' data '-egenskapen representerer bufferdataene og ' type ' angir datatypen:
Det handler om å konvertere bufferdata til JSON-format.
Konklusjon
For å konvertere bufferdata til JSON-format, bruk den forhåndsdefinerte ' tilJSON() ”-metoden til buffergrensesnittet. Denne metoden tar den målrettede bufferen og konverterer den til JSON uten å bruke noe ekstra argument. JSON-formatet spesifiserer egenskapen og dens verdi som et nøkkelverdi-par. Dette innlegget har praktisk forklart hvordan du konverterer bufferdata til JSON-format.